Renovating any space in your home can feel like a daunting task. Particularly the kitchen. It’s such an important space in every home and there are so many decisions to make. It is a big undertaking. But like any project, it gets done one step at a time. The first thing to do is set goals for yourself. What do you want from this kitchen? How do you want use the space? What elements are most important to you? The answers to these questions will set the path for you project. You can’t get what you want, if you don’t know what you want.

We are very excited to add Northeast Kingdom Hemp as apart of our CBD product line. Grown in Vermont, Northeast Kingdom hemp uses the cleanest extraction process to produce their full spectrum CBD. This means that you are not losing any potency! Additionally, their products are all non GMO, pesticide free, heavy metal free, organic, and not tested on animals. The mission of The Open Door is to alleviate the impact of hunger in our community. We use practical strategies to connect people to good food, to advocate on behalf of those in need, and to engage others in the work of building food security.
